Unfortunately the buffing didn't work, as it definitely clearly still scratched up on the passenger side (driver side looks a lot better. It actually looks like the spoiler definitely has been worn through the paint completely in one area or the buffing wore off the already damaged area.

They're supposed to be filing a warranty claim with Subaru now, so we'll see what happens. I suspect repainting it all at the dealer owned body shop who supposedly uses Subaru paint. I am not sure how high hopes I have for this though as their computer didn't even have the BRZ in their computers (VIN kept coming up as Scion)...
